{"library":"json-schema-diff-validator","type":"library","category":null,"description":"A CLI and library for detecting breaking changes between two versions of a JSON Schema. v0.4.2 (latest), released occasionally. It checks schema files or objects for removed nodes, replaced nodes, and new required nodes. Offers options to allow new oneOf/anyOf items, new enum values, and reordering as backward-compatible. Ships TypeScript types. Differentiates by focusing on schema backward compatibility specifically, with a simple CLI interface.","language":"javascript","status":"active","version":"0.4.2","tags":["javascript","typescript"],"last_verified":"Sun Jun 07","install":[{"cmd":"npm install json-schema-diff-validator","imports":["import { validateSchemaFiles } from 'json-schema-diff-validator'","import { validateSchemaCompatibility } from 'json-schema-diff-validator'","import jsonSchemaDiffValidator from 'json-schema-diff-validator'"]},{"cmd":"yarn add json-schema-diff-validator","imports":[]},{"cmd":"pnpm add json-schema-diff-validator","imports":[]}],"homepage":"https://bitbucket.org/atlassian/json-schema-diff-validator#readme","github":null,"docs":null,"changelog":null,"pypi":null,"npm":"json-schema-diff-validator","openapi_spec":null,"status_page":null,"smithery":null,"compatibility":null}